AIG Winter Summit Raises $700,000 for Wounded Warfighters

AIG and AIG Winter Summit sponsors raise $700,000 for wounded warfighters

Thanks to generous corporate sponsors, $700,000 was raised in March, with more than 450 people attending the three-day event.  For five years, AIG – together with its clients, brokers, and business partners – have helped more than 9,000 wounded veterans and family members turn their dreams into a reality at the AIG Winter Summit by raising money for Disabled Sports USA’s Warfighter Sports program.

“The AIG Winter Summit not only offers warriors the opportunity to race and enjoy the camaraderie of people at the event, but the funds raised support adaptive sports programs throughout the year through a nationwide network of over 100 community-based chapters in 42 states. We thank AIG and its Winter Summit partners for their commitment to helping wounded warriors rebuild their lives through sports.” – Kirk Bauer, Executive Director, DSUSA
